Garden dotcom launches hard- copy catalogue

Gardening web site Dig-it.co.uk is supporting its online activities by launching a stand-alone mail order catalogue.

350,000 copies are being sent to registered users and inserted into gardening and lifestyle publications. The catalogue is designed to show prices and information clearly and to be used in conjunction with the web site. Customers can refer to the catalogue to find a product and if they wish to order online they can search for it by typing in a code or description.

But creative director Nicky Roeber stresses that the catalogue's aim is to open up channels of communication: 'It is very important to offer people as many options as possible, whether fax, phone, post or email.'
